Running my home on solar power became different after I added a 10kWh lithium battery last autumn. Before that, my rooftop panels exported much electricity during the day, then I bought it back from the grid after dinner.
Installer paired the battery with a growatt hybrid inverter 3 phase, and setup was less disruptive than expected. They finished wiring in one day, while I spent an afternoon learning the app. I wanted to understand the charge schedule instead of trusting defaults.
Biggest improvement is peak-hour usage. The battery charges from solar between late morning and mid-afternoon, then powers the house from about 4:30 p.m. until bedtime. I run the dishwasher, induction cooktop, lights, and sometimes the heat pump without pulling much from the grid. On sunny days, our evening consumption is entirely covered by stored energy.
That cut my monthly bill by roughly 35 to 45 percent, depending on weather and dryer use. It is not a zero-bill result, but savings are consistent. My utility statement used to jump during expensive evening periods; now those peaks are much smaller.
I had one troubleshooting moment in December. The battery stopped discharging at 18 percent, even though the app showed capacity. I checked the inverter and found a backup reserve setting raised during a firmware update. Lowering it restored operation immediately. That scare taught me to check settings after updates, rather than assume failure.
I am still pleased with this solar battery. It gives me better control over when I buy power, and keeps circuits running during short outages. I would not oversize our system. The battery rarely reaches empty in summer, so another module only makes sense if our electricity use grows or we add a car.
The best feature is simple: solar energy collected at lunch still pays for my evening routine.
